Understanding Insomnia

What is Sleeplessness?

Sleeping disorders is identified by problem dropping off to sleep, remaining asleep, or waking up prematurely and being unable to return to rest. This condition can bring about significant daytime tiredness, state of mind disturbances, and a decline in overall quality of life.

The Three Kinds Of Sleeplessness

1. Severe Sleeplessness

What is Severe Sleeplessness?

Severe sleeplessness, likewise called temporary sleeplessness, is the most typical type of sleeping disorders. It frequently occurs in response to a specific life occasion or stress factor, such as a task change, illness, or substantial life modification. Severe insomnia typically lasts for a couple of days to a couple of weeks.

Signs of Acute Insomnia

● Trouble sleeping
● Regular nighttime awakenings
● Waking up prematurely
● Daytime tiredness and irritability

Causes of Severe Sleeping Disorders

● Stress: Significant life events or day-to-day stress factors can interfere with rest patterns.
● Environmental factors: Adjustments in your environment, such as sound, light, or temperature, can affect sleep.
● Medical conditions: Temporary diseases or drugs can interfere with sleep.

Treatment for Intense Sleeplessness

Acute sleeping disorders frequently settles on its own once the triggering aspect is addressed. Nonetheless, particular approaches can aid manage signs:

● Rest hygiene: Keep a constant rest schedule, create a comfortable rest environment, and avoid high levels of caffeine or square meals prior to bed.
● Relaxation techniques: Practice relaxation exercises such as deep breathing, reflection, or dynamic muscle mass leisure.
● Behavior modifications: Cognitive Behavioral Therapy for Sleeping Disorders (CBT-I) can be helpful also for temporary sleep problems.

2. Persistent Sleep problems

What is Persistent Insomnia?

Persistent sleep problems is identified by trouble resting at the very least 3 evenings each week for three months or longer. This type of sleeping disorders can considerably influence your everyday performance and total wellness.

Symptoms of Chronic Insomnia

● Persistent trouble falling or staying asleep
● Awakening prematurely and not being able to return to rest
● Daytime tiredness, mood disruptions, and impaired concentration

Sources Of Chronic Insomnia

● Medical problems: Chronic discomfort, bronchial asthma, arthritis, or other lasting health and wellness issues can interfere with sleep.
● Psychological health and wellness disorders: Clinical depression, stress and anxiety, and other psychological health problems are frequently related to chronic sleep problems.
● Lifestyle variables: Irregular rest schedules, bad rest hygiene, and chemical abuse can contribute to chronic sleep problems.

Treatment for Persistent Insomnia

Efficient therapy for persistent sleeping disorders usually involves a mix of strategies:

● Cognitive Behavioral Therapy for Sleeplessness (CBT-I): CBT-I is taken into consideration the gold standard for chronic sleeplessness therapy. It assists transform thoughts and behaviors that negatively effect rest.
● Drugs: In some cases, sleep medicines might be suggested by a sleeping disorders physician to assist take care of signs and symptoms. These are typically used combined with behavior modifications.
● Way of living alterations: Improving rest health, taking care of stress and anxiety, and developing a normal rest regimen are critical.

3. Comorbid Sleep problems

What is Comorbid Insomnia?

Comorbid insomnia, formerly called additional sleeplessness, happens together with one more condition, such as a clinical problem, mental health problem, or material use problem. Addressing the underlying problem is crucial to managing this sort of sleep problems.

Signs of Comorbid Sleeping Disorders

● Symptoms comparable to acute or persistent sleeping disorders
● Added signs related to the underlying problem (e.g., pain, anxiousness, anxiety).

Causes of Comorbid Sleeping Disorders.

● Medical problems: Chronic discomfort, cardiovascular disease, diabetes, and other wellness problems can lead to sleep troubles.
● Mental wellness disorders: Anxiousness, depression, PTSD, and other psychological health problems often trigger rest disturbances.
● Medicines: Particular medications utilized to deal with various other conditions can disrupt rest.

Treatment for Comorbid Sleeping Disorders.

Dealing with comorbid sleep problems involves attending to both the sleep problems and the underlying condition:.

● Integrated care: Deal with doctor to take care of the underlying problem effectively.
● CBT-I: Cognitive Behavioral Therapy for Sleeplessness can be adjusted to resolve the details needs of those with comorbid sleeping disorders.
● Medications: In many cases, drugs might be used to deal with both the underlying problem and the insomnia. A sleep specialist can help figure out the most effective strategy.

When to Look For Professional Assistance.

Indicators You Ought To See a Rest Specialist.

● Consistent rest problems: If you have problem resting at least 3 nights a week for more than 3 months, it's time to look for help.
● Daytime disability: If your rest problems are affecting your day-to-day live, mood, or performance, a sleep professional can provide services.
● Hidden wellness issues: If you have a medical or mental wellness problem that is adding to your insomnia, expert help is vital.

What to Anticipate Throughout an Assessment.

During an examination with a sleep problems physician, you can anticipate a detailed analysis of your rest behaviors, case history, and lifestyle. This might consist of:.

● Rest background: In-depth concerns regarding your sleep patterns, routines, and symptoms.
● Medical evaluation: Assessment of any kind of hidden clinical or mental health conditions.
● Rest research studies: Sometimes, a sleep study might be suggested to monitor your rest patterns and recognize any type of sleep problems.
